VPS怎样连接?_五种连接方法详解及常见问题解决方案
如何连接VPS服务器?
| 连接方式 | 适用平台 | 主要工具 | 协议类型 |
|---|---|---|---|
| SSH连接 | Linux/Mac | Terminal/命令行 | SSH |
| 远程桌面 | Windows | RDP客户端 | RDP |
| 控制台连接 | 所有系统 | 浏览器 | Web |
| SFTP连接 | 所有系统 | FileZilla等 | SFTP |
| VNC连接 | 所有系统 | VNC Viewer | VNC |
SEO优化到底要不要钱?2025年最新收费真相大揭秘!避开这些高价陷阱省一半预算
# VPS连接方法详解
连接VPS是使用虚拟专用服务器的第一步,掌握正确的连接方法对于后续的服务器管理至关重要。不同的操作系统和使用场景需要采用不同的连接工具和协议。
## 主要连接方式对比
| 连接方法 | 适用系统 | 优势 | 局限性 |
|---|---|---|---|
| SSH连接 | Linux/Mac | 安全性高、资源占用少 | 命令行操作,学习成本较高 |
| RDP连接 | Windows | 图形界面、操作直观 | 资源消耗较大 |
| 控制台连接 | 所有系统 | 无需安装工具、紧急备用 | 功能有限、速度较慢 |
| SFTP连接 | 所有系统 | 文件传输方便、可视化操作 | 主要用于文件管理 |
| VNC连接 | 所有系统 | 跨平台、灵活性强 | 安全性相对较低 |
## 详细连接步骤
### 方法一:SSH连接(Linux/Mac系统)
**操作说明**:使用系统自带的终端工具通过SSH协议连接VPS
**使用工具提示**:Terminal(Mac/Linux)、PuTTY(Windows)
```bash
# 基本连接命令
ssh username@server_ip_address
# 示例:使用root用户连接IP为192.168.1.100的VPS
ssh root@192.168.1.100
# 使用指定端口连接(默认22端口)
ssh -p 2222 username@server_ip_address
# 使用密钥文件连接
ssh -i /path/to/private_key username@server_ip_address
```
**具体操作流程**:
1. 打开终端应用程序
2. 输入SSH连接命令格式:`ssh 用户名@服务器IP地址`
3. 首次连接时会显示指纹确认,输入"yes"继续
4. 输入用户密码完成认证
5. 成功连接后显示命令行提示符
### 方法二:远程桌面连接(Windows系统)
**操作说明**:使用远程桌面协议连接Windows VPS
**使用工具提示**:远程桌面连接(Windows自带)、Microsoft Remote Desktop
```bash
# Windows远程桌面连接命令
mstsc /v:server_ip_address
# 或者在开始菜单搜索"远程桌面连接"
# 输入服务器IP地址点击连接
```
**具体操作流程**:
1. 按Win+R打开运行对话框
2. 输入`mstsc`并回车
3. 在计算机字段输入VPS的IP地址
4. 点击"显示选项"可设置用户名等参数
5. 点击"连接"并输入用户名密码
6. 确认证书警告(首次连接时)
### 方法三:Web控制台连接
**操作说明**:通过VPS提供商的管理面板直接连接
**使用工具提示**:浏览器、VPS服务商控制台
```text
VPS管理面板 → 实例管理 → 选择目标VPS → 控制台连接
```
**具体操作流程**:
1. 登录VPS服务商的管理后台
2. 找到需要连接的VPS实例
3. 点击"控制台"或"VNC连接"按钮
4. 在浏览器窗口中输入用户名密码
5. 开始管理服务器
### 方法四:SFTP文件传输连接
**操作说明**:使用SFTP客户端连接VPS进行文件管理
**使用工具提示**:FileZilla、WinSCP、Cyberduck
```text
FileZilla连接配置:
主机:sftp://server_ip_address
用户名:your_username
密码:your_password
端口:22(默认)
```
**具体操作流程**:
1. 下载并安装SFTP客户端工具
2. 新建站点连接配置
3. 输入服务器地址、用户名、密码
4. 设置端口(默认22)和协议类型
5. 点击连接并开始文件传输
## 常见问题及解决方案
| 问题 | 原因 | 解决方案 |
|---|---|---|
| 连接超时 | 防火墙阻挡、IP地址错误、VPS未运行 | 检查IP地址是否正确;确认VPS运行状态;检查安全组规则;联系服务商技术支持 |
| 认证失败 | 密码错误、密钥文件问题、用户权限不足 | 重置VPS密码;检查密钥文件权限;确认用户名正确;使用控制台连接重置密码 |
| 端口被拒绝 | 服务未运行、端口被修改、防火墙设置 | 检查SSH服务状态;使用正确端口连接;检查iptables或防火墙设置 |
| 连接缓慢 | 网络延迟、服务器负载高、地理位置远 | 更换连接节点;优化网络设置;考虑使用CDN加速 |
| 会话经常断开 | 网络不稳定、超时设置过短、VPS资源不足 | 调整SSH超时设置;使用保持连接选项;检查网络稳定性 |
### 连接前的准备工作
在开始连接VPS之前,需要准备以下信息:
- VPS的IP地址
- 管理员用户名(通常是root或administrator)
- 登录密码或SSH密钥文件
- 连接端口号(默认为22或3389)
### 安全连接建议
为确保VPS连接的安全性,建议采取以下措施:
- 使用SSH密钥认证代替密码认证
- 修改默认的SSH或RDP端口
- 启用防火墙并只开放必要端口
- 定期更新系统和连接工具
- 使用强密码并定期更换
通过掌握这些连接方法,您将能够顺利连接到VPS并开始服务器管理工作。每种连接方式都有其适用场景,建议根据实际需求选择最合适的方法。
发表评论